About Albemarle Plantation Marina
Placed strategically at the mouth of Yeopim Creek, it’s an easy access to some key places along the coast: the Intracoastal Waterway, the North Carolina Outer Banks and even the Atlantic’s Gulf Stream – ideal for a day of sport fishing. It’s a boating and fishing enthusiast’s paradise. The lower dock level on D Dock works very well for boats up to 24 feet. Larger vessels can be accommodated on A, B, or C Docks. There are no height restrictions.
